How does heat gases cause increase in pressure

Respuesta :

AwkwardLearner
AwkwardLearner AwkwardLearner
  • 03-12-2020

Answer:

"When a gas is trapped inside a container which has a fixed size (its volume cannot change) and the gas is heated, the particles will gain kinetic energy which will make them move faster. This causes the force on the walls of the container to increase and so the pressure increases."
